Q: How do I get into the bike cage and through the parking gates at Tollerbeck Yard?

A: Both use the same reader system. Assistants arranging access for their teams should register each rider or driver on the Gatewise form first. Once approved, entry works around the clock. Until your badge syncs, use the temporary code below.

door code, tajof-kageg: bdg-QVDCE-3

## Support

The Tidemark public REST API paginates all list endpoints using cursor tokens. Page size defaults to 50 and caps at 200. Cursors expire after 24 hours; expired cursors return a 410 with a fresh starting token in the response body. Release managers cutting a new version should verify that pagination behavior is unchanged by running the contract suite in the Harborline staging environment. If results look inconsistent across pages or cursors fail early, reach the API platform team here.

alerts address for kafof-bagag: kasael@olvarqdyn.corp

### Step 4: Deduplicate customer records

Before running the merge job in Ledgerbloom, confirm the staging snapshot is current; the deduplicator compares normalized names and postal fields, and stale snapshots produce false matches. Always run in dry-run mode first and review the candidate-pair report with a senior teammate before committing. Merges are irreversible once the tombstone pass completes, so treat every run as production-impacting. The matcher reads its thresholds and batch sizes from the following configuration.

service settings:
ISTYS_PIN=5402
ISTYS_TENANT=belion
ISTYS_METRICS_HOST=metrics.istys.tolvaqlabs.test
ISTYS_SEAL=seal_20d42721
ISTYS_STANDBY_TEAM=norwyn